Understanding the EVIC and AlfaOBD Tool for Car Customization
The Electronic Vehicle Information Center (EVIC) is the display nestled within your car’s instrument cluster. It’s designed to provide essential vehicle information to the driver. However, its capabilities often extend beyond basic readings, with manufacturers sometimes disabling certain features based on model year or trim level.
AlfaOBD is a third-party software application that acts as a potent EVIC tool for car owners, especially those with Fiat Chrysler Automobiles (FCA) brands like Jeep, Ram, Dodge, and Chrysler. It allows you to perform in-depth diagnostics, customize vehicle settings, and even enable hidden features that weren’t originally activated. In this case, we’re focusing on using AlfaOBD as an EVIC tool to unlock the audio menu.
Tools You’ll Need: Your EVIC Tool Kit
To embark on this DIY journey, you’ll need the following EVIC tool components:
- AlfaOBD Software: You’ll need to purchase and install the AlfaOBD software on a compatible device. Android devices (phones or tablets) are commonly used due to AlfaOBD’s strong Android support.
- OBDLink MX+ Bluetooth OBD2 Adapter: This adapter serves as the communication bridge between your car’s diagnostic port (OBD2 port) and your device running AlfaOBD. The OBDLink MX+ is recommended for its reliability and compatibility with AlfaOBD.
- Grey Adapter Cable (Potentially): For some FCA vehicles, particularly during proxy alignment procedures, a grey adapter cable is necessary. This adapter reroutes communication signals to access different vehicle modules. While the OBDLink MX+ is often advertised as adapter-less, for certain procedures like proxy alignment on vehicles like the Jeep Compass MP, a grey adapter is crucial.
- Temporary Grey Adapter Solution (DIY Option): If you’re in a pinch and can’t wait for a grey adapter to be shipped, this guide will also cover a temporary DIY solution to complete the process. This involves using probes and wires to create the necessary connections.
Note: Some vehicles manufactured after 2018 may have a Security Gateway Module (SGW), which requires a bypass cable to allow third-party diagnostic tools like AlfaOBD to communicate fully with the vehicle’s systems. The Jeep Compass MP in this example, being a 2017.5 model, did not have an SGW. Check your vehicle’s specifications to determine if an SGW bypass is needed.
Step-by-Step Guide: Enabling the Audio Menu Using an EVIC Tool
Here’s a breakdown of the process, inspired by the real-world experience, to guide you in enabling the audio menu using AlfaOBD as your EVIC tool.
-
Connect with AlfaOBD and OBDLink MX+:
- Plug the OBDLink MX+ adapter into your car’s OBD2 port, usually located under the dashboard on the driver’s side.
- Turn your car’s ignition to the “ON” position (engine off).
- Launch the AlfaOBD app on your Android device and establish a Bluetooth connection with the OBDLink MX+.
- Select your vehicle model within the AlfaOBD app to initiate communication.
-
Locate and Modify EVIC Settings:
- Navigate to the “Body Computer” module within AlfaOBD.
- Look for “Configuration” or “Vehicle Configuration” settings.
- Search for settings related to “Audio Repetition” and “Audio Repetition Menu.”
- Change these settings to “Yes” or “Enabled” to activate the audio menu feature on your EVIC display.
-
Perform Proxy Alignment (Crucial Step):
- After modifying the configuration settings, you must perform a “Proxy Alignment.” This process synchronizes the changes you made across all vehicle modules, ensuring proper communication and functionality.
- In AlfaOBD, navigate to the “Adaptations” or “Procedures” section within the Body Computer module (or potentially under the main vehicle menu).
- Select and initiate the “Proxy Alignment” procedure.
- Grey Adapter Requirement: As highlighted in the original experience, even with OBDLink MX+, the Jeep Compass MP requires a grey adapter during the proxy alignment. AlfaOBD will likely prompt you to connect the grey adapter when it’s needed.
-
Addressing the Grey Adapter Challenge:
- Using a Grey Adapter: If you have a grey adapter, connect it between the OBDLink MX+ and your car’s OBD2 port when prompted by AlfaOBD during the proxy alignment.
- DIY Temporary Adapter: If you don’t have a grey adapter immediately available, you can create a temporary one as described in the original experience. This involves using probes and wires to connect specific pins on the OBD2 port according to the pinout diagram.

Temporary Adapter Procedure (When Prompted):
- Start the proxy alignment with the OBDLink MX+ connected directly.
- Wait for AlfaOBD to display a message indicating the need for the grey adapter (or when it gets stuck).

- Carefully disconnect the OBDLink MX+ and connect your temporary wiring rig according to the pinout, ensuring correct connections for ground (pins 4 & 5), power (pin 16), and the necessary CAN bus pins.
- Continue the proxy alignment procedure in AlfaOBD.

Clear Diagnostic Trouble Codes (DTCs):
- After successful proxy alignment, you may encounter some DTCs (Check Engine light or other warning messages). This is common after configuration changes.
- Use AlfaOBD to clear DTCs from the Body Computer, Engine Computer, and Instrument Cluster modules.
- It might take a few minutes and a vehicle restart for all codes to clear completely. Allow the EVIC screen to fully power down after turning off the ignition before restarting.
Enjoy Your Enhanced EVIC Audio Display
Once the process is complete, and DTCs are cleared, you should now have the audio menu enabled on your EVIC display!

The level of audio information displayed might vary depending on your Uconnect system and audio source. In the example, radio stations (including SXM) showed station names. CarPlay displayed limited information, reflecting the last audio source before CarPlay activation. Bluetooth functionality might also be displayed.
Further Enhancements and Considerations:
- Uconnect Software Updates: Updating your Uconnect software to the latest version might enhance compatibility and the amount of audio information displayed on the EVIC.
- Exploring EVIC Settings: While this procedure enables the audio menu, further exploration of EVIC settings within AlfaOBD might reveal additional customization options.
